You start out by cutting one of these from the Lattice Die.

I have two here so I can show you how I cut it out

but you only need one.

lattice die 2

if you turn the cut piece so the point is up,

you will cut where I have penciled in for you.

You will end up with the one on the left.

You can cut it shorter by cutting off the as many ovals as needed.
